WebOverview of the Disability Act 2005. In short, the Disability Act 2005 places a statutory obligation on public service providers to support access to services and facilities for people with disabilities. WebThe Citizens Information Board was established as a statutory body under the Comhairle Act 2000. This Act was amended by the Citizens Information Act 2007 (pdf) , which changed the name of the organisation to the Citizens Information Board, and by the Social Welfare and Pensions Act 2011, which amended the rules relating to membership of the ... Children with a disability have a right to an assessment of need (under the Disability Act, 2005) for the health and education supports and services they need. A Visiting Teacher Service supports children and babies with hearing or visual impairment at home and in school. Going to school taxe venise
